Hello folks

I've been on HRT for a few years (oestrogel x 3 pumps, mirena coil, testim gel), and have been experiencing really poor sleep, heart racing in the night, anxiety, and night sweats. These all stopped when I initially started HRT.

Would the answer be to up my dose of oestrogel? Would this address all of these symptoms, or are some of them related to progestogen? I don't want to cause an imbalance to that part of the regime. I have increased the oestrogel dose in the past but it sometimes causes breast tenderness, so I'm having to balance (choose?) between symptoms.

Does anyone have any advice? Desperate for a good night's sleep and to calm myself down. Going a bit nuts...

I agree it sounds as though your own production of oestrogen has decreased so an increase would be beneficial. Increasing slowly may alleviate the sore boobs problem. They may want to go increase your progestogen as well but it's to make sure your lining stays thin.

I would go with increasing the estrogen, but if that doesn't solve your issues there would be no harm trying some micronised progesterone for the anxiety and insomnia even though you have the IUS.

Oops, I missed that you have a mirena, the comment about increasing the progestogen doesn't apply. Utro acts as a sedative so it can improve your sleep (though it made mine worse), I don't think it will do anything for anxiety.
